Section 2 — Definitions

From: The Geneva Conventions Act, 1960

2. Definitions .-In this Act, u nless the context otherwise requires, -

(a)“Conventions ” means the Conventions set out in the Schedules; and the First Convention, the Second Convention, the Third Convention and the Fourth Convention mean the Conventions set out in the First, Second, Thir d and Fourth Schedules, respectively;
(b)“court ” does not include a court -martial or military court;
(c)“protected internee ” means a person protected by the Fourth Convention and interned in India;
(d)“protecting power ”, in relation to a protected internee or a protected prisoner of war, means the power or organisation which is carrying out, in the interests of the power of which he is a national or of whose forces he is or was at any material time a member, the duties a ssigned to protecting powers under the Third Convention or, as the case may be, the Fourth Convention;
(e)“protected prisoner of war ” means a person protected by the Third Convention.
